EMI shielding gaskets are designed to protect electronic equipment from harmful electromagnetic interference (EMI) and radio frequency interference (RFI).
By creating a conductive path along the seams and other openings in an electronic enclosure, these gaskets establish smooth current flow and prevent destructive radiation from interfering with performance by completing a Faraday cage around the electronics.

EPDM has a higher tensile strength than silicone. It also functions well in high and low temperatures and offers resistance to abrasion, oxidation, ozone, UV, acids, alkalis, water, and harsh weather conditions.
The properties of EPDM make it ideal for outdoor environments, military applications, and other complex settings.
Board level shielding, fingerstocks, is typically etched from .007″ – .020″ brass, nickel silver, copper or cold rolled steel. Board level shielding can also be manufactured out of beryllium copper, if spring qualities are desired. The standard finish is tin plate.
